Apple posted a net income of $99.8 billion on revenue of $394.3 billion for its 2024 fiscal year (FY), ended Sept. 24, 2024. Apple refers to revenue as net sales in its financial reports. Both net income and revenue rose compared to the prior fiscal year. Apple annual revenue for 2024 was $394.328B, a 7.79% increase … WebHow Does Apple Pay Make Money? Apple Pay makes money by charging a percentage fee to its card-issuing partners and by imposing fees on instant transfers. The overwhelming majority of the revenue that Apple derives from payments comes in the form of the 0.15 percent fee that it charges to the issuer of the card.
